Basic Elements of a Pipes System
Pipelines and Tubing
At the heart of your pipes system are the pipes and tubes that bring water throughout your home. These can be made of various products such as copper, PVC, or PEX, each with its advantages in regards to toughness and cost-effectiveness.
Fixtures: Sinks, Toilets, Showers, etc.
Components like sinks, commodes, showers, and tubs are where water is made use of in your home. Recognizing how these components connect to the pipes system helps in detecting issues and intending upgrades.
Valves and Shut-off Factors
Valves regulate the flow of water in your pipes system. Shut-off valves are vital during emergencies or when you require to make repairs, enabling you to isolate parts of the system without interrupting water circulation to the entire house.
Water System System
Main Water Line
The primary water line connects your home to the community water or a personal well. It's where water enters your home and is distributed to different components.
Water Meter and Stress Regulator
The water meter procedures your water use, while a pressure regulatory authority guarantees that water moves at a safe pressure throughout your home's pipes system, preventing damages to pipelines and fixtures.
Cold Water vs. Warm water Lines
Recognizing the distinction between cold water lines, which provide water directly from the major, and hot water lines, which bring warmed water from the water heater, helps in fixing and preparing for upgrades.
Drain System
Drain Pipes and Traps
Drain pipelines lug wastewater away from sinks, showers, and toilets to the drain or septic system. Traps avoid drain gases from entering your home and likewise catch debris that might trigger clogs.
Air flow Pipelines
Air flow pipes allow air into the drain system, protecting against suction that can slow drainage and cause catches to vacant. Correct air flow is important for preserving the stability of your pipes system.
Importance of Proper Drainage
Guaranteeing appropriate drain stops backups and water damages. Regularly cleaning drains and maintaining catches can protect against costly repair work and prolong the life of your plumbing system.
Water Heating Unit
Types of Water Heaters
Water heaters can be tankless or typical tank-style. Tankless heaters heat water on demand, while containers save warmed water for instant use.
Exactly How Water Heaters Link to the Plumbing System
Understanding how hot water heater attach to both the cold water supply and warm water circulation lines aids in detecting problems like inadequate hot water or leakages.
Upkeep Tips for Water Heaters
Consistently purging your water heater to remove debris, examining the temperature settings, and examining for leaks can expand its life expectancy and improve power effectiveness.
Typical Plumbing Issues
Leakages and Their Causes
Leakages can happen due to maturing pipelines, loose fittings, or high water stress. Dealing with leaks without delay stops water damage and mold development.
Clogs and Clogs
Blockages in drains and commodes are commonly brought on by purging non-flushable products or a buildup of oil and hair. Utilizing drain screens and being mindful of what drops your drains can prevent blockages.
Signs of Pipes Issues to Look For
Low water stress, sluggish drains pipes, foul odors, or uncommonly high water bills are indications of prospective pipes problems that need to be dealt with without delay.
Plumbing Upkeep Tips
Routine Examinations and Checks
Arrange yearly plumbing assessments to capture issues early. Look for indications of leakages, corrosion, or mineral accumulation in taps and showerheads.
DIY Maintenance Tasks
Simple jobs like cleansing faucet aerators, looking for commode leaks utilizing color tablet computers, or insulating exposed pipes in chilly environments can protect against major plumbing issues.
When to Call an Expert Plumbing Professional
Know when a plumbing problem needs professional know-how. Trying complex repair work without correct expertise can lead to even more damages and greater repair expenses.

Main Building Codes
The plumbing system layout for a home must adhere to all applicable local construction requirements. The number of fixtures permitted on a given drain system, vent stack, the location of supply drains, and lines are all specified by the relevant building regulations.
It is important to have a well-designed plumbing system that complies with all applicable regulations. It is built with meticulous attention to detail so that it may pass muster during building inspections and adhere to all applicable rules and regulations.
Draft Of Supply
These blueprints calculate the approximate lengths and placements of hot and cold water supply lines. The package includes a variety of blueprints, as well as details on water, drain, and vent lines, as well as installation guidelines, legends, and explanatory comments.
Still, the plans don't always account for the fact that the pipes' precise placement may depend on the specifics of each building. Fixture placement, dimensions, the minimum height from the floor, distance from the wall, symbols, and other information are typically included in rough-in plumbing.
Gas Piping
Natural gas and propane appliances may be installed in nearly all homes. Fuel for the stove, oven, furnace, etc., is piped through iron, polyethylene, and steel pipes. Lines are combined using threaded fittings that screw together and are sealed at the joint the seal functions as a protective barrier to keep harmful substances out.
Heightening of the DWV
The system that transports the wastewater and air out of the home is called a Drain-Waste-Vent elevation, or DWV for short. This section addresses the direction that exhaust vents, drain pipes, and traps in plumbing fixtures all point upward. Primarily, it demonstrates how various fixtures' airflow will work. A reference drawing doesn't have to be made directly on top of architectural plans.
Pipes of the Appropriate Dimensions
Pipes must be properly sized to prevent future obstructions and costly repairs. Undersized pipes will prevent the system from working properly and will not fulfill plumbing standards.
Inadequate water pressure from the pipes or inconsistent water temperatures between fixture models is possible issues. Similarly crucial is selecting an appropriate pipe type. PVC pipes are widely used, but they break easily and must be replaced more often than stronger materials like copper or PEX after they're installed in a home.
The efficiency of the plumbing system and the reduction in future maintenance efforts are directly related to the material and size of the pipes.
